Firearm noise

Abstract

  • The Police Service of Northern Ireland (PSNI) uses a variety of firing ranges for the training of their officers.
  • There was therefore a requirement under the existing Noise at Work Regulations to determine the noise exposure of both instructors and students when training at on various firing ranges.
  • Measurements of sound levels were made alongside the heads of officers and simultaneously under the hearing protection provided.
  • The measurements were carried out with the assistance of instructors from the Firearms unit.
  • Using the data gathered the number of rounds that can be fired in a day for each weapon was calculated.
